I am exceptionally proud of this work. Here we address how the #UPR signal transducer IRE1 is activated by unfolded proteins. This remains an unresolved fundamental question, despite nearly thirty years of research! I hope it is well received by the #ProteinHomeostasis community.
Journal of Cell Biology@JCellBiol

Simpson, Grey, Lencer et al. @BostonChildrens find that IRE1α binds a metastable structural motif in cholera toxin and other proteins that activate the UPR with implications for how binding may be linked to IRE1α activation. hubs.la/Q02rZhbN0 #ProteinHomeostasis

AGR2 is a pretty interesting protein, especially upon mutation of H117 to Y: this causes massive inflammatory phenotypes in patients. Turns out that the H117Y mutant is also completely incapable of blocking IRE1β activity!
